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12314900218 28864081 875 9379
00769006880 3637994
00769006880 3637994
935249 081 52094 5295839727 78487
All about undefined
Interested in learning more?
00769006880 3637994
935249 081 52094 5295839727 78487
See more
81364967199 07876 1704854262
8803601311 4039153234 134641005
See more
0123622703 082 10697735
717633 89 616
See more